3 votos

La vista previa no reabre los documentos que estaban abiertos en la última sesión

Actualmente trabajo con Monterey, 12.6.5. Suelo tener más de 20 documentos abiertos en Vista Previa. Cada vez que se cierra Vista Previa, ya sea por un reinicio, un cierre intencionado, un bloqueo o un cierre forzado, se vuelve a abrir con un conjunto de documentos diferente al que estaba abierto cuando se cerró. No puedo decir cuando se estableció esta lista de 'documentos activos' - parece un grupo aleatorio de documentos que se abrieron en algún momento entre el lanzamiento anterior y la reciente salida.

Esto no ocurría siempre con Vista Previa, pero ha estado ocurriendo desde al menos la versión 11, Big Sur, y parece que desde antes. He intentado depurar esto varias veces, sin suerte. Hace tiempo que desmarqué la opción Preferencias del Sistema General Cerrar Windows al salir de una aplicación . Eso no ha hecho nada.

También aumenté el Preferencias del Sistema General Elementos recientes lista a 30, y no hizo nada. Esto no parecía ser un factor limitante de todos modos; mi último ajuste fue 10 y Vista Previa se reabría con más de 20 documentos abiertos a la vez - sólo que no los que estaban abiertos en la última salida.

¿Alguna idea sobre cómo solucionarlo? No es el fin del mundo, pero uso Vista Previa para revisar y anotar documentos mientras escribo mi propio trabajo, y la lista abierta activa es útil. No es raro que tenga cambios que no se guardaron en uno o más de los documentos abiertos. Aunque eso es claramente culpa mía, no hace más que aumentar mi frustración. No creo que esté relacionado con el problema, pero lo ofrezco por si acaso.

1voto

Tetsujin Puntos 23061

Ejecuta Vista Previa y, a continuación, utiliza el menú Ir del Finder para ver su estado guardado
Ir > Ir a la carpeta > ~/Library/Saved Application State/com.apple.Preview.savedState
Esto debería ser una carpeta de alias con una pequeña flecha abajo a la izquierda enter image description here la carpeta real está en
~/Library/Containers/com.apple.Preview/Data/Library/Saved Application State/com.apple.Preview.savedState
Utiliza Mostrar original o simplemente Ir > Ir a carpeta de nuevo, para poder ver ambas cosas a la vez.

Si no hay nada más, esto establecerá si el alias sigue vinculado al lugar correcto.

Entonces Salir de la vista previa.
¿Este conjunto de archivos permanece en su lugar o se elimina al salir de Vista Previa?

Si no se borra, entonces sólo por esta vez, borre el contenido de la carpeta savedState. Inténtelo de nuevo - lanzamiento, abra un pdf o dos, Salir, lanzamiento.

Si se borra, entonces necesitamos Terminal

defaults read com.apple.Preview NSQuitAlwaysKeepsWindows
Si el resultado es 0 entonces defaults write com.apple.Preview NSQuitAlwaysKeepsWindows -bool true
puedes probar de nuevo con el primer comando. El resultado debería ser 1 .

Esto debería cambiar el comportamiento para que no se borre el contenido de la carpeta al salir.

Puede utilizar este NSQuitAlwaysKeepsWindows para activar y desactivar de forma selectiva el estado guardado de cualquier aplicación individual, simplemente utilizando el URI de la aplicación. com.company.appname

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X